WebFeb 22, 2024 · The term "Grapefruit League" is an homage to Florida's citrus industry. Major-league teams began spring training in Florida in 1888, when the Washington Senators came south to Jacksonville. By 1914, enough teams had migrated their preseason camps to Florida that an informal circuit started forming.
